
Real Estate Law
KJF Law assists buyers, sellers, and lenders with real estate transactions across Camrose, Viking, and East Central Alberta. Residential, commercial, and agricultural property transactions involve significant legal and financial commitments that must be handled carefully.
Purchasing property is often one of the largest investments you will make, and mortgage financing represents a long-term legal obligation. Each agreement—whether a purchase contract, mortgage, or title transfer—carries specific rights, responsibilities, and conditions that should be clearly understood before signing.
At KJF Law, we meet with every client to review their transaction in detail. Our goal is to ensure that you fully understand your legal position and that your interests are protected at every stage of the process.
